Lineage 1 Private Server Setup 2021 Jun 2026
Replace the lin.bin or Lineage.exe with a from 2021-era community packs.
A specific client version compatible with your server files (often the 2009 US Client). Phase 1: Installing the Database (MySQL)
You need v1.6 or greater. Ensure your system's PATH includes the JRE executable directory. lineage 1 private server setup 2021
, which is designed for the 2009 US client. The process requires a Java environment and a database to manage game data. Google Groups Essential Requirements Java Environment:
If you downloaded raw source code, use Maven or Gradle to build the .jar files. Replace the lin
If hosting publicly, change the default MySQL port and use a firewall to allow only port 2000 (game) and 3306 (database - only for your IP).
Ensure you are using Java 8. Newer versions (Java 11 or 17) often deprecate syntax used by older L1J emulators. Ensure your system's PATH includes the JRE executable
You will need a matching client version (e.g., 3.xx, 4.xx) to connect to your server.
4 GB minimum (8 GB recommended for smoother database operation). Storage: 10 GB of free hard drive space. Software Downloads
Locate the batch launch files, typically named ServerStart.bat or LoginStart.bat .
Download and install MySQL. Note your root password.